This opportunity involves a federal initiative to collect and evaluate data on tobacco cessation and behavioral health services: - Government Buyer: -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), Office of Public Health Ethics and Regulations -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A), Reports Clearance Office - Both agencies are part of the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) - Products/Services Requested: - National Quitline Data Warehouse (NQDW) Information Collection - Intake and follow-up survey data from quitline participants - Service survey data from state health departments and contracted quitline service providers - Data gathered from all U.S. states, the District of Columbia, Guam, Puerto Rico, and the Asian Smokers Quitline - SAMHSA Certified Community Behavioral Health Clinic (CCBHC) Expansion Grant Program Evaluation - Collection of de-identified client Electronic Health Record data (demographics and clinical assessments) - 298 data sets to be collected for program evaluation - Unique or Notable Requirements: - Quarterly and semiannual data submissions by cooperative agreement awardees - Voluntary participation by quitline callers - De-identified electronic data files required for privacy - Data collection supports monitoring, reporting, and evaluation of tobacco cessation and behavioral health outcomes - No specific OEMs or commercial vendors are named, as this is a data collection and evaluation project - Primary places of performance and government facilities include CDC headquarters in Atlanta, National Institutes of Health in Bethesda, and all U.S. states and territories

Description

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) is seeking public comments on the National Quitline Data Warehouse (NQDW) information collection project. This project gathers data from all U.S. states, the District of Columbia, Guam, Puerto Rico, and the Asian Smokers Quitline about tobacco cessation services offered via telephone quitlines and the demographics and service usage of tobacco users. The data supports monitoring, reporting, and evaluation of quitline services to improve tobacco cessation efforts nationwide. Comments on this proposed data collection are due by June 22, 2026.
